Overview

RSI Europe develops remote initiation systems and FPV drones; the company provides products, training and in-field support to defence customers.

We are looking for a senior Country Manager to lead and grow RSI Europe’s presence in UK. This is a high-impact commercial leadership role combining market development, stakeholder engagement, public-sector procurement knowledge, and consultative sales. The Country Manager will open and develop channels, manage local relationships across ministries, services and agencies, and ensure our solutions are positioned to meet national defence, security and border-security needs — while working closely with RSI Europe’s HQ, product and operations teams.

Note: the role requires discretion and a deep understanding of defence decision-making and procurement.

Key responsibilities
  • Own country strategy and business plan : market segmentation, target accounts (MoD, armed forces branches, police, customs / border agencies, defence integrators), revenue targets and resource plan.
  • Map procurement cycles, funding frameworks and modernization programmes; identify timing and opportunities for engagement.
  • Build and maintain senior-level relationships across the defence, security and procurement ecosystem.
  • Qualify and develop opportunities through consultative selling - positioning RSI Europe products (remote initiation systems, FPV drones platforms) against operational requirements and capability gaps.
  • Lead responses to public procurement processes, framework agreements in-country; coordinate with HQ to prepare compliant commercial and technical proposals.
  • Represent RSI Europe in meetings, working groups, demonstrations, trials and industry events; organise and run capability demonstrations and proof-of-concepts with end users.
  • Translate operational feedback into commercial and product recommendations for RSI Europe’s product and R&D teams.
  • Maintain accurate pipeline, forecasts and opportunity tracking; report to HQ on market progress, risks and go-to-market needs.
Required experience and skills
  • Senior commercial experience in the defence, security or complex government technology sector (min. 7–10 years), with preferred track record of winning tenders, framework agreements or major contracts at national level.
  • Deep understanding of public procurement processes and practical experience interacting with UK Armed Forces and Ministry of Defence (MoD).
  • Strong local network across defence, security and government stakeholders, and the ability to build relationships at all levels (technical, operational and procurement).
  • Operational / technical literacy in defence systems - comfortable discussing capability, integration, logistics and sustainment with users and engineers; experience with unmanned systems or defence electronics is a strong advantage.
  • Consultative selling & presentation skills - able to run professional demonstrations, briefings and workshops with senior audiences.
  • Stakeholder & programme management - able to coordinate multi-party pilots, training and delivery programmes.
  • Preffered prior experience selling B2G (business-to-government) defence solutions or working within a defence integrator.
  • Languages - fluent in local language and English.
  • Travel - frequent travel within country and region.
Personal attributes
  • Credible and confident public presence - experienced at briefing senior officials and technical teams.
  • Commercial drive with high ethical standards and diplomacy.
  • Pragmatic problem solver, resilient under pressure, and able to manage long-cycle sales and complex stakeholder landscapes.
Security & compliance

Candidate must be willing and able to comply with local security, background checks and any country-specific clearance processes required to work with defence organisations.
